9048907, ATHENIAN, Athens, Agora Museum, P18559

  • Vase Number: 9048907
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: RED-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: LEKANIS LID, FRAGMENT
  • Provenance: GREECE, ATHENS, AGORA
  • Date: -400 TO -300
  • Decoration: Lid: HEAD OF WOMAN IN SAKKOS, SPHINX, EROS
  • Last Recorded Collection: Athens, Agora Museum: P18559
  • Publication Record: Breitfeld-von Eickstedt, E.D., Attisch rotfigurige und schwarzgefirnisste Lekanides (Wiesbaden, 2017): PL.39.5 (PROFILE)
    The Athenian Agora, Results of Excavations conducted by the American School of Classical Studies at Athens: 30, PL.107.1119
